Output f7f451896da52b4d7b37972263d8bcd514b63e1dce98ff4e3c7687faebaedf90:0

value
20339231
script pubkey
OP_HASH160 OP_PUSHBYTES_20 904a82e0e696e3e083c621a0d4e0cad1b2552363 OP_EQUAL
address
3EqxVJKF9Bd9EZDGGrVSKcPCymXE2WYgJZ
transaction
f7f451896da52b4d7b37972263d8bcd514b63e1dce98ff4e3c7687faebaedf90
confirmations
321858
spent
true